Six-time Juno award-winner Colin James has driven his 15-album, 25-year career with his blues influenced guitar mastery and soulful vocals. Colin James was only 18-years old when he captured the attention of guitar legend Stevie Ray Vaughan, who marveled at the prodigious talent, decided to take him on the road through the Canadian prairies, and later the United States.
